GEO Next Generation is preparing for their first district matchup of the season on Monday. They will be defending their home court for the first time this season when they go up against Collegiate at 6:00 p.m. Both come into the contest b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
GEO Next Generation is headed in fresh off scoring the most points they have all season. They took their matchup on Wednesday with ease, bagging an 80-34 victory over White Castle. The Tigers not only won on Wednesday, but they posted their biggest win since November 27, 2024 (when they won 75-21).
Meanwhile, Collegiate is still undefeated this season after their game against Port Allen on Monday, but Port Allen came as close as anyone has to beating them. Collegiate narrowly escaped with a win as the team sidled past Port Allen 49-46. While Collegiate didn't have the best season last year (they finished 11-22), it's starting to look like those struggles are a thing of the past.
Collegiate's victory bumped their record up to 4-0. As for GEO Next Generation, their win bumped their record up to 5-1.
Everything came up roses for GEO Next Generation against Collegiate in their previous meeting back in February, as the squad secured a 72-30 victory. Will the Tigers repeat their success, or do Collegiate have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
